Summary
Overview
Work History
Education
Skills
Accomplishments
Timeline
Generic

Varun Sharma

San Jose

Summary

Dynamic Senior Software Engineer with a proven track record at Apple, where I spearheaded the development of WalletPass solutions and performance management systems. Expert in Java, JavaScript, and cloud services, with exceptional project management skills. Known for innovative solutions enhancing retail operations and customer experiences worldwide.

Overview

15
15
years of professional experience

Work History

Senior Software Engineer

Apple
Sunnyvale, CA
09.2022 - Current
  • Developed WalletPass solutions for the retail order system for Apple Stores. This solution is being used across all Apple stores worldwide.
  • Worked on the feature that enables customers to add their government-issued digital IDs onto Apple Wallet.
  • Developed the performance management system for Apple retails stores. This solution enabled Apple leadership to collect store operations data and course-correct the operations for respective stores in respective geos.
  • Collaborated with management, internal partners, and development partners regarding software application design status and project progress for retail operations.
  • Led the software development initiative as the subject matter expert and primary point of contact for project management staff.
  • Managed and led teams of engineers to deliver quality and robust products for the Apple retail platform.

Software Development Engineer

Amazon
Seattle, WA
03.2021 - 09.2022
  • Contributed towards seller facing interface that validated product inventory and product dimensions details.
  • Collaborated with project managers to select ambitious, but realistic coding milestones on pre-release software project development.
  • Authored code fixes and enhancements for inclusion in future code releases and patches.
  • Carefully documented technical workflows and knowledge in private wiki for education of newly hired employees.

Senior Software Engineer

GE Healthcare
03.2018 - 03.2021
  • Designed and contributed to architecture of product Clinical Command Center. Clinical Command Centers harness artificial intelligence (AI) and advanced analytics to coordinate patient care and resources across the entire health system, streamline care delivery, and improve health outcomes.
  • Lead engineering team to develop multiple actionable tiles which bring extreme, real-time situational awareness, spot risk, predict issues, and prescribe action. This application is supporting 59 hospitals in Florida.
  • Designed and developed services which gets real time data from hospitals and process it in real time. These services support data formats such as HL7, CSV files and JSON. It is able to support more that 5 million messages a day.
  • Orchestrated efficient large-scale software deployment, including testing features and correcting code.
  • Worked closely with other business analysts, development teams and infrastructure specialists to deliver high availability solutions for command center applications.
  • Technologies worked on during development of project included Javascript, Node JS, Java, Spring boot, Kafka and SQL Server.

Senior Software Engineer

Cars.com
01.2017 - 03.2018
  • Designed and developed search algorithm used for searching relevant automobile listings for a customer.
  • Developed services which captures and processes real time car leads based on user activity on cars listing page.
  • Worked with project managers, developers, quality assurance and customers to resolve technical issues.
  • Technologies worked on during the development of the project included Javascript, Angular JS, Core Java and Spring boot.

Software Engineer

Sears Holdings Corporations
07.2015 - 08.2017
  • Contributed towards product details page that presents the description of a specific product in view. The details displayed often include size, color, price, shipping information, reviews, and other relevant information customers may want to know before making a purchase.
  • Owned and developed a tool that helped in managing page layout templates for different products. This tool helped product owners to change look and feel of product page in real time. This tool also enabled to create new page layouts in real time. This tool was adopted to support product pages for all products sold online by Sears.com.
  • Developed RESTful web services for product details page for product details, pricing, reviews, offers and coupons.
  • Technologies worked on during development includes Java, Play 1.2 Framework, Angular JS and MongoDB.

Internship Student

The Thiagi Group
05.2014 - 08.2014
  • Developed Javascript based training games.
  • Delivered games like Hangman and Categories App.
  • Games were released as part of monthly release for clients and are being appreciated.

Consultant

Genpact Headstrong Capital Market
10.2012 - 07.2013
  • Worked on a project for client CVS Caremark.
  • Project was the implementation of the online order and renewal of the prescriptions for the user.
  • Project was a big success. It eased the online process of handling prescriptions for the end users.
  • Technologies worked on during the development of the project included Javascript, jQuery, JSP, Core Java and Struts 2.0.

System Engineering

Infosys Technologies Limited
12.2009 - 09.2012
  • Worked on a project called Legal Entity Onboarding versions 1.0, 2.0 and 3.0 (Implementation of AML policies) for client Bank of America.
  • Implemented the navigation system for most part of the application in all the 3 versions.
  • Worked on the middle tier of the application as well where business rules were implemented.
  • Project made huge business impact for Bank of America across the globe.
  • Technologies worked on during the development of the project included technologies like Javascript, Dojo, JSP, Core Java, Struts 2.0, XSLT, XML, Drools, Oracle and EXT-GWT.

Education

Master of Science - Computer Science

Indiana University Bloomington
USA, Bloomington, IN

Bachelor of Science - Computer Science

College of Engineering Roorkee
Uttrakhand, India

Skills

  • Java, Javascript, Sql
  • Web Technologies: AngularJS, D3js, Expressjs, Nodejs, MEAN stack
  • Frameworks: Struts 20, Play 12, Spring Boot
  • Project Management Tools: GitHub and Perforce
  • Database: Postgres, SQL Server, MongoDB, DynamoDB, Snowflake
  • Tools and Utilities: Microsoft Visual Studio, IntelliJ, Eclipse, JIRA, and Confluence
  • Distributed Streaming: Apache Kafka
  • Cloud Services: Amazon Web Services

Accomplishments

  • METAGENOMIC DATA VISUALIZATION JANUARY, 2014 – MAY, 2014.
  • Developed a browser-based application for displaying the Metagenomic data under guidance of Prof Haixu Tang, Director of Bioinformatics at Center for Genomics and Bio Informatics.
  • Technologies being used include Angular JS, D3 JS, Mongo DB, Node JS and Web Services.

Timeline

Senior Software Engineer

Apple
09.2022 - Current

Software Development Engineer

Amazon
03.2021 - 09.2022

Senior Software Engineer

GE Healthcare
03.2018 - 03.2021

Senior Software Engineer

Cars.com
01.2017 - 03.2018

Software Engineer

Sears Holdings Corporations
07.2015 - 08.2017

Internship Student

The Thiagi Group
05.2014 - 08.2014

Consultant

Genpact Headstrong Capital Market
10.2012 - 07.2013

System Engineering

Infosys Technologies Limited
12.2009 - 09.2012

Master of Science - Computer Science

Indiana University Bloomington

Bachelor of Science - Computer Science

College of Engineering Roorkee
Varun Sharma